When selecting a password manager, trustworthiness is paramount. Nord has established a strong reputation in cybersecurity. Their VPN service has undergone independent audits by PricewaterhouseCoopers in both 2018 and 2020, with the more comprehensive 2020 audit confirming their no-logs policy.
Although there was a 2019 report concerning NordVPN password issues, this resulted from credential stuffing attacks where users reused passwords across multiple services, not from any security failure in Nord's systems.
NordPass ensures your data remains protected through XChaCha20 encryption—the same technology trusted by Google and Cloudflare. The service employs zero-knowledge architecture, meaning even NordPass staff cannot access your passwords, payment details, or encrypted notes.
While most password managers use AES-256 encryption, NordPass chose XChaCha20 for several advantages:
-
Superior speed, especially on devices without AES hardware acceleration
-
Reduced vulnerability to implementation errors
-
No hardware support requirements
-
Growing adoption on mobile platforms, suggesting broader future compatibility

Creating your account requires setting up two separate passwords. The first password you'll establish is specifically for your Nord account. This password grants you access to the browser-based dashboard where you can view all three Nord products, though you'll only have access to the ones you've subscribed to.
It's important to note that this initial password setup can be somewhat confusing because you'll need to create a separate master password for your NordPass account shortly afterward. These two distinct passwords serve different purposes within the Nord ecosystem.
The Nord account password functions as your gateway to the company's service portal, while the NordPass master password will specifically protect your stored credentials within the password manager itself.
To access and manage your passwords, you will need to install the NordPass application. Upon opening the app for the first time, it prompts you to log into your Nord account. The dashboard itself does not provide password management functionality.
Creating a master password is the next step in setting up your NordPass account. This password serves as the key to all your stored credentials within the password manager.
It's crucial to understand that this master password must be highly secure, as it protects all your other passwords. For optimal security, ensure it contains at least eight characters, incorporating a mix of symbols, uppercase letters, and lowercase letters.
Remember that you must commit this password to memory. NordPass cannot recover it for you if forgotten, as this is part of their security design. Your master password is the foundation of your password security system, so choose it wisely.
After setting up your account, you will receive a recovery key. This key serves as a backup in case you forget or misplace your master password. It's crucial to keep both your master password and the recovery key safe, as losing both will prevent you from accessing NordPass.

Adding passwords to your NordPass vault can be done in multiple ways. For manual entry, desktop users can navigate to "All Items > Add Item," while mobile users simply tap the "+" icon and select "Login." This method is useful when you want to store credentials without actively logging into an account.
Alternatively, the browser extension method streamlines the process. After installing the NordPass extension and logging in, simply visit any website and enter your login details as normal. NordPass will detect this activity and prompt you with a popup asking if you'd like to save these credentials to your vault. Complete any additional fields and click "Save" to securely store your information.

If you're curious about the strength of an existing password, NordPass includes a built-in password strength checker. This feature evaluates your current passwords and provides feedback. Within the app, you can check the login details, and the password strength will be shown by a colored bar under the password. A red bar indicates a weak password, orange suggests it's okay, and green signifies a strong password.
When creating new passwords, their strength is automatically shown to you.
Looking to assess your password's security? NordPass offers a convenient online password strength checker tool that provides valuable insights.
This free resource evaluates how robust your password truly is against potential threats. Beyond a simple strength rating, it delivers practical information about your password's vulnerability.
The tool estimates the time required for attackers to crack your password using current methods. Additionally, it reveals if your password has appeared in previous data breaches and how frequently it's been exposed.

To enhance the security of your account, it's advisable to implement two-factor authentication (2FA). This additional security measure requires an extra step during the login process, making it significantly harder for unauthorized individuals to access your sensitive information. Even if a hacker manages to obtain your NordPass password, 2FA acts as a second line of defense, ensuring that they cannot gain entry without also having your mobile device and its passcode.
Enabling 2FA on NordPass through the desktop application involves the following steps:
First, you will need to download a third-party authenticator app, such as Authy or Google Authenticator, on your mobile device.
Next, open the NordPass desktop app and navigate to the settings section. Scroll down until you find the "Two-Factor Authentication" option and click on "Enable."
You will then be asked to enter your master password. After entering it, click "Continue" to complete the setup process.
You will receive a QR code and a secret key. You have the option to scan this code with your mobile authenticator app, or you can enter the key manually into the app.
